NBC Sports Acquires EZLinks

On November 20, 2019, NBC Sports acquired internet software and services company EZLinks from Providence Equity Partners

Target

EZLinks

Chicago, Illinois, United States
EZLinks is a software and service suite tailored for golf and includes: tee sheet, point of sale, 24/7 reservation center, online booking engines, marketing services, 24/7 support. EZLinks was founded in 2015 and is based in Chicago, Illinois.

DESCRIPTION

Providence Equity Partners is a specialist private equity firm that targets investments in media, entertainment, communications, and information companies. Specifically, Providence seeks investments in wireless and wireline telephony, cable television content and distribution, music, film, publishing, radio and television broadcasting, and other media and communications sectors. Providence Equity looks to commit $150 million to $800 million of equity capital in transactions ranging from growth financings and recapitalizations, to buyouts and take-privates. Providence Equity Partners was formed in 1989 and has offices in Providence, Rhode Island; New York, New York; Los Angeles, California; London, United Kingdom; Hong Kong, China; and New Delhi, India.
